Brighton v Leeds United: Poyet guns for United scalp
LEEDS United will come up against former assistant manager Gus Poyet when they travel to Brighton tomorrow.
Poyet was installed as the Seagulls boss last week and has steered them to back to back wins over Southampton and Wycombe.
"He's a great character," keeper Casper Ankergren told the club's website.
"He's a special guy, he has a big heart and always helps people. I have great respect for him.
"I was a bit surprised to see him join Brighton, but the chairman must be willing to back him. They are building a new stadium and this season will be about survival and next season we will see a new Brighton team.
"I watched them play Southampton last Sunday and they won 3-1 which was a great result. They'll be up for it on Saturday."
Rui Marques is making good progress on his return from injury and featured in a behind closed doors game with Middlesbrough this week.
Paddy Kisnorbo and Alan Martin are back from international duty while Sam Vokes is also expected to join the squad.
Tresor Kandol is still sidelined as he serves the last of his three-game suspension.
United (from): Ankergren, Kisnorbo, Naylor, Hughes, Bromby, Doyle, Kilkenny, Howson, Johnson, Beckford, Snodgrass, Martin, Michalik, White, Prutton, Robinson, Grella, Showunmi
